ESTILL COUNTY BOARD OF EDUCATION

ADMINISTRATIVE REGULATION - 7943(HC)/7942

JOB DESCRIPTION: Bus Assistant

Qualifications
  • High School diploma or equivalent.
  • Experience working with young children.
  • Understand and relate to children with special needs.

REPORTS TO: Transportation Director

JOB GOALS: To assist school bus driver in maintaining discipline while bus is in operation assuring safety of students; maintain proper records and documentation; assist student loading, unloading and seating arrangements as required; and to support the Mission Statement of the Estill County School System.

Performance Responsibilities
  • Attend work daily, be in prompt attendance and remain on duty as specified by the Superintendent or the Superintendent’s designee.
  • Assists the bus driver in maintaining discipline on school bus; monitors and assists students while bus is in operation.
  • Consults with and assists bus driver in documentation of student information; record keeping and completing route surveys.
  • Assists driver in assuring seat belts, harnesses and wheel chair clamps are secured as required.
  • Assists parents and school personnel with safe loading and unloading of students; coordinates seating of pre-kindergarten students as required by State Transportation Guidelines.
  • Communicates with classroom aides, teachers, principals, and parents concerning student background, medical problems and behavior as appropriate.
  • Maintains current knowledge of Emergency Evacuation procedures.
  • Assists special needs children on and off the bus and escort children across street/road upon return home; lifts children as required; assures responsible adult meets students leaving the bus.
  • Performs post-trip check of the bus at end of route along with the driver.
  • Operates equipment, including wheelchairs, tie-downs, seat belts, harnesses, mechanical lift and other adaptive equipment as necessary.
  • Attends in-service meetings and training courses as assigned.
  • Maintains confidentiality of students and/or staff.
  • Performs related duties as assigned.

TERMS OF EMPLOYMENT: Days and salary pursuant to district salary schedules.
